Intra-Atomic Hund's Rule and the Low-Temperature Properties of Nearly Magnetic Dilute Alloys

Abstract

The localized spin fluctuation theory is shown to account for the observed values of the ratio $\ensuremath{\xi}=(\frac{\ensuremath{\chi}d\ensuremath{\gamma}}{\mathrm{dc}}){(\frac{\ensuremath{\gamma}d\ensuremath{\chi}}{\mathrm{dc}})}^{\ensuremath{-}1}$ in a number of dilute alloys of the AIMn type, when orbital degeneracy and intra-atomic Hund's rule coupling of the impurity are taken into account.
